I'm hoping to have this build finished by tomorrow, but who knows. It goes pretty smoothly, and the only major modification I had to do so far was fabricating new armored hoses by twisting 0.3mm copper wire around a 1.9mm wire in an AC drill.
BTW, the kit is 1/20 scale Melusine from Wave. Maybe it's my lack of experience with these kits, but the fit is very tight and I had problems assembling most of the pieces together!
